From what I've played so far, Silksong is amazing. Not perfect, but amazing. The 7 years were worth it. The map is much bigger than Hollow Knight's map could ever wish to be, with a massive variety of areas spanning from mossy greens to holy golds. I haven't even completed the game yet, but I know it is on of, if not the best game I've ever played. The gameplay, however.. It's actually pretty good, despite what people are saying. This game is difficult as hell, though. Almost all bosses do double damage, and even the environment can sometimes do double damage. You might be able to see the problem if you've played Hollow Knight. There's not really much point to only get four mask shards for one extra mask, making 6, as six masks still only takes three double-damage hits to die.
On the other hand, the music is immaculate. My favorite has to be Choral Chambers, I mean it makes your pilgramage feel so worth it, all of those deaths and you're finally there. As soon as I defeated Phantom and stepped out of the Grand Bellway, I knew this game had so much to show me I hadn't even seen in a video game. Keep in mind, this game was developed by THREE PEOPLE. THREE. This game, which is definitely better than games created by studios such as Microsoft and EA, was made by a group of inspired guys in their basement. Hats off to Team Cherry. Seriously.
